POSITION DESCRIPTION:
Responsible for the installation, maintenance, and usage of complex corporate networks and MS Windows servers that link numerous computers across a widely dispersed enterprise environment. Test and implements interface programs; Evaluates hardware and software to determine which products best meet organization/customer needs; Manages network performance and maintains network security; Ensures that security procedures are implemented and enforced; Troubleshoots and resolves complex problems to ensure minimal disruption of mission-critical applications; Provides technical support for helpdesk escalations; Ability to plan and perform fault management, configuration control, and performance monitoring; Ability to conduct installation, activation, back-up, deactivation, and restart of network resources/services; Ability to evaluate communication hardware and software, troubleshoot LAN/WAN/VPN and other network-related problems; Schedules network conversions and cutovers; Provide technical assistance, support, and advice to user/customers, onsite or remotely worldwide.
